Summary

NVIDIA has placed its Vera Rubin rack-scale platform into full production, extending the NVL72 architecture with the Groq 3 LPX inference accelerator to address the token-generation demands of agentic AI workloads. The system pairs Rubin GPUs for large-context processing with LPX accelerators optimized for low-latency decode, delivering 3,400 output tokens per second on Gemma 4 31B at 100,000-token contexts—four times the rate of the nearest competing platform in Artificial Analysis benchmarks. This performance stems from tight codesign across compute, networking and software rather than isolated component improvements.

The approach targets the shift from training-centric to inference-centric AI factories, where multi-agent systems generate long token sequences, maintain extended context windows and coordinate across tools and external services. NVIDIA Spectrum-X Multiplane Ethernet scales these flows across flat, resilient fabrics that support up to 512,000 GPUs without an additional network tier, while BlueField-4 and DOCA accelerate infrastructure services such as storage access, security and observability under the new Scale-In framework. NVLink Fusion further allows custom XPUs to integrate into the same unified platform.

Early adopters include Nebius, which is deploying Groq 3 LPX as the first cloud provider to offer the accelerator to developers; CoreWeave, which has moved Spectrum-X Multiplane into production for its AI cloud; and SpaceXAI, which will use Vera CPUs for orchestration, tool use and simulation tasks across terrestrial and orbital deployments. Together these elements form a purpose-built “token factory” architecture intended to balance throughput, responsiveness and cost at the scale required by reasoning and agentic applications.
